Cellar
The Masciarelli Agricultural Estates were established in 1981 by the entrepreneurial intuition of Gianni Masciarelli, a symbolic figure on the Italian wine scene who is also credited with the establishment of modern Abruzzi wine production. The beating heart of the winery is San Martino sulla Marrucina, in the province of Chieti, and it has its own vineyards and olive groves in the four provinces of Abruzzo. 7 product lines make up the wine production: Villa Gemma, Iskra, Marina Cvetic, Castello di Semivicoli, Gianni Masciarelli, Linea Classica and La Botte di Gianni. After lengthy conservative restoration work, the Masciarelli company inaugurated Castello di Semivicoli, a 17th-century baronial palace that is now a relais de charme amidst the vineyards and the driving force behind wine tourism in the area. The Gianni Masciarelli line, desired by Marina Cvetic as a tribute to her professional and life companion, sees the light from the three vineyards of Remartello, Passo Cordone and Cocciapazza near Loreto Aprutino (Pescara), with lively, fruity wines designed for the restaurant industry, which best express the soul of Abruzzo. The company's second wine cellar is also located here, where the grapes are processed at 0 km, maintaining very high quality standards.
Description
Gianni Masciarelli's Cerasuolo d'Abruzzo is made from 100% Montepulciano grapes from the vineyards of Loreto Aprutino and is characterised by a brilliant cherry red colour and intense red fruit fragrances. Obtained from 100% Montepulciano grapes, it is a powerful and full-bodied rosé that embodies the typicality of the region.
Organoleptic characteristics:
Cherry pink colour of beautiful intensity and luminosity.
The nose is intense with essence of strawberry, guava, wild roses, cherry, currant and citrus peel. On the palate it is round and balanced with energetic acidity.
Storage time:
2-3 years
Vinification
Crushing and maceration in the press for 4-8 hours AT LOW TEMPERATURE. Fermentation in stainless steel tanks at controlled temperature.
